Invited keynote on Software Symposium 2010 Japan. Talk about history of software engineering and the role of agile. Corrected recent words from Tom DeMarco, Ed Yourdon, Mary Poppendiec, Tom Gilb, Ivar Jacobson, ... and my thoughts.
Eric Ries at Startup Lessons Learned sllconf 2011 - Japanese TranslationKenji Hiranabe
Japanese translation of Eric Ries Keynote at Startup Lessons Learned sllconf 2011 - Japanese Translation
http://www.slideshare.net/startuplessonslearned/eric-ries-sllconf-keynote-state-of-the-lean-startup-movement
Translated by Yuki Sekiguchi and Kenji Hiranabe
オープンコミュニティ「要求開発アライアンス」(http://www.openthology.org)の2013年1月定例会発表資料です。
Open Community "Requirement Development Alliance" 2013/1 regular meeting of the presentation materials.
オープンコミュニティ「要求開発アライアンス」(http://www.openthology.org)の2013年1月定例会発表資料です。
Open Community "Requirement Development Alliance" 2013/1 regular meeting of the presentation materials.
On Sept. 4, 2010 at XP Matsuri, Kenji Hiranabe talked about the current situation of Agile and XP. Covers history of Patterns and Agile, Lean and recent Kanban movements, and goes back to XP. Explores what was the thing called "XP" with love.
Math in Machine Learning / PCA and SVD with ApplicationsKenji Hiranabe
Math in Machine Learning / PCA and SVD with Applications
機会学習の数学とPCA/SVD
Colab での練習コードつきです.コードはこちら.
https://colab.research.google.com/drive/1YZgZWX5a7_MGA__HV2bybSuJsqkd4XxD?usp=sharing
Graphic Notes on Introduction to Linear AlgebraKenji Hiranabe
Graphic Notes on Introduction to Linear Algebra authored by Prof. Gilbert Strang.
This is an idea for visualization to better understand linear algebra.
If you want a PowerPoint version, feel free to let me know, I'll share it with you.
This document appears to be discussing different approaches to software design such as "Big Design Upfront", "No Design Upfront", and the "sweet spot" in between. It references several sources on software design including papers by Barry Boehm and Michael Keeling. It also includes graphs showing the relationship between design effort and quality. Overall, the document seems to be exploring different levels of upfront design activities and their impacts.
This document discusses applying agile methods in the automotive industry. It notes the differences between logistics in startups versus large automotive companies. It suggests that agile can be used throughout the automotive organization, from product owners to CxOs to suppliers. Challenges include integrating agile with existing processes and standards in automotive like AUTOSAR and ensuring safety. Emerging technologies like electric vehicles, advanced driver assistance systems, and automated driving require new approaches.
My talk at devLove X June 23.
Around 2004, we were having hard times in propagating Agile in Japan. At that time, I was thinking about how you can use Agile practices for better team work. -- I named it "Project Facilitation".
18. 分割の仕方
顧客に分かる機能で切る。
層で切らない。
ビジネスの価値が分かる。
やりがい、コミュニケーション
"These days we do not program software
module by module;
we program software feature by feature.“
—Mary Poppendieck by Akiyah
理想と現実の出会う現場へ